Hello from South Carolina. Having problems with a 05 Ultra clock not changing time. The clock will display the time, but only until I power up the radio and then power off will the clock display correct time. Then it shows the same time until I power up the radio again. Need to know if anyone has had this happen to them??

Never had the problem...but I'd say that the connection from the battery direct to the stereo, or internally in the stereo itself, has been broken...I'd check that, not certain if there's a separate fuse for that but you can consult your shop manual and decide. If you eliminate external reasons, you can always send your stereo to Iron Cross Audio for repairs, overhaul, upgrades, whatever.


Or just get one of them fine bolt-on clocks made by Fomation...I see the latest Harley P&A catalog has some of them for less than you'd expect to pay for Fomations.
